CANTON, Ohio (WKBN) — Canfield’s baseball season ended in the Division IV Regional Championship with a 10-0 loss to Lake Catholic on Thursday at Thurman Munson Memorial Stadium in Canton. The Cougars took an early 1-0 lead on a sacrifice fly from junior Pete Malchesky in the 3rd inning. Lake Catholic extended their advantage to 5-0 in the 4th when senior Patrick Radigan knocked in two more runs. The Cougars, despite another rain delay, scored five times in the 6th to clinch the victory.

OBERLIN, Ohio (WKBN) – The Warren JFK baseball team saw their season come to an end in the Regional Semifinals for the third consecutive year, with a 4-3 loss to Tiffin Calvert on Thursday. The Eagles started the scoring in the first inning at Oberlin College. Seniors Michael Bartoe and Taggart Carfangia both knocked in runs to help give Kennedy an early 3-0 advantage. The Senecas responded in the sixth with three runs of their own.

WARREN, Ohio (WKBN) – Warren JFK senior Nick Ryan will continue his academic and athletic career at Trine University. The Eagles basketball standout signed his letter of intent on Thursday. “Once I went down to Trine, I was like, ‘Oh my goodness, this place is unbelievable,'” Ryan said. “From the facilities to the campus, everything about it was just unbelievable.”Ryan led Kennedy in points (26.5), rebounds (11.5), assists (2.5) and steals (2.7) last season, and was twice named to our .
